The North Coast Stormwater Coalition (NCSC) invites all community members to participate in the 2018 Stormwater and Water Quality Survey. The NCSC works collaboratively with Humboldt County and city governments to reduce stormwater pollution and protect local watersheds. The Coalition will use the survey to gauge the public’s knowledge of stormwater issues, including the impacts of urban run-off and other harmful discharges into local waterways like Humboldt and Trinidad Bays and their tributaries. Based on the survey responses, the Coalition will improve its regional stormwater pollution prevention education and outreach program. Your input is invaluable!
